As soon as you have the outcomes of your home evaluation, you have numerous options: If the problems are too substantial or too costly to fix, you can select to stroll away from the purchase as long as the purchase contract has an evaluation contingency. For issues large or little, you can ask the seller to fix them, minimize the purchase rate, or offer you a cash credit at near repair the problems yourself.
If these choices aren't practical in your scenario (for instance, if the property is bank-owned or being offered as-is), you can get price quotes to repair the problems yourself and develop a plan for repairs in order of their importance and price as soon as you own the home. Lawfully, you do not need to get anything fixed after a house assessment.
The expense to employ a house inspector varies significantly, depending upon the size of the home and the area; the variety is roughly $300-500. Naturally, that can go much greater if the basic inspection's findings cause more specialized inspectors being contacted. Ask ahead of time how an inspector charges.

After a house inspection, you can ask your broker to negotiate any essential repair work with the sellers or ask the sellers to reduce the cost so you can fix the problems yourself. Getting quotes from local specialists will help you draw up a counter offer based upon quotes, but a purchaser must know that a seller is not obligated to repair anything.
Inquire about anything you are anxious about, like a sagging roof, poor electrical, or rusty or slow-flowing water out of the taps. Don't be scared of asking questions throughout the evaluation such as, "is this a big problem or a little issue?" and if they can discuss any functions of the house you might not recognize with, like a fireplace or an oil burner.
